Rs. Deoliveira et al., STRUCTURAL AND ELECTRICAL-PROPERTIES OF IRON MOLYBDENUM PHOSPHATE-GLASSES, Nuovo cimento della Societa italiana di fisica. D, Condensed matter,atomic, molecular and chemical physics, biophysics, 20(2), 1998, pp. 209-220
Iron molybdenum phosphate glasses [xMoO(3) .(0.6-x)P2O5 . 0.4Li(2)O]:y
Fe(2)O(3) with 0 less than or equal to x less than or equal to 0.6 and
y=0.03 (mol%) prepared in ambient atmosphere using the melt quenching
technique were studied by using DC electrical conductivity, Fe-57 Mos
sbauer and infrared spectroscopies. The DC conductivity depends on the
MoO3 concentration x. It was observed that, with increasing re, the P
atio Fe2+/(Fe3+ + Fe2+) and the DC conductivity increase. Infrared spe
ctroscopy and X-ray powder diffraction indicate that a Li2MoO4 crystal
line phase is present for high MoO3 content samples (x = 0.5, 0.6).
